Quartz Flint 1 vs Tranquil Dawn
Both are Dulux colors. Hue-wise, Quartz Flint 1 belongs to the grey family and Tranquil Dawn to the green-grey family. At LRV 55 vs 31, Tranquil Dawn will read as the brighter of the two — a 24-point gap that matters most in north-facing or low-light rooms. They share a neutral quality — useful to know if you're layering them in the same space. At ΔE 17.8, these are genuinely distinct colors — a strong contrast if used together, or a meaningful choice between two different directions.
